Output 5304407f362ee6eecf34c31c3f86117c5c15f4eb63c136a46a61c700dd2efff7:23

value
158249
script pubkey
OP_HASH160 OP_PUSHBYTES_20 92bdb1d6b71e4e79c6739a8dfb6818155f106bc3 OP_EQUAL
address
3F4upmXqLkjbNwd2M5RV1wP1tUVMkXBdzz
transaction
5304407f362ee6eecf34c31c3f86117c5c15f4eb63c136a46a61c700dd2efff7